meson 1.8.0 landed in rawhide earlier to day. It looks like it contains a bug that causes compiler flags to get "lost". This causes at least two dozen build failures on x86_64, mostly in core GNOME / GStreamer packages. It is yet unclear (to me) whether it can cause silent miscompilations too.
see https://bugzilla.redhat.com/show_bug.cgi?id=2367827
before the next rawhide compose, ideally.
After the next rawhide compose and / or when a fixed meson build supersedes the current one.
Dozens of build failures in packages built with meson, unclear whether successful builds are miscompiled though.
Metadata Update from @kevin: - Issue assigned to kevin
Done.
Looks like eln still has 1.7.x...
CC: @yselkowitz for visibility.
Metadata Update from @kevin: - Issue close_status updated to: Fixed with Explanation - Issue status updated to: Closed (was: Open) - Issue tagged with: high-gain, low-trouble
Thank you!
Yes, it looks like the meson 1.8.0 build for ELN failed.
Log in to comment on this ticket.